The Harvey Awards are given annually by the comic book industry. This promotional video for them is a parody of Alec Baldwin's sales rant from the movie Glengarry Glen Ross. The corporate office sends Val down to talk to the dregs in the sales department: Garfield, Heathcliff, Dagwood, Charlie Brown, and that guy from B.C. The message is simple: sell newspapers or you're fired.
First prize is a Harvey Award. Anybody want to see Second prize? A can of spinach. Third prize is you're fired. You get the picture? ... You've got a readership. The syndicates paid good money. Get them to buy the newspaper!
Here's the original scene from Glengarry Glen Ross. Content warning: adult language in both videos.
